New Details Revealed for Contamination: Defcon 4

Dyer Straits Productions has announced new details for the upcoming Contamination: Defcon 4 which takes place August 2-4th in St. Louis. Some of the guests this year include Ace Frehley, Steve Railsback, Andrew Prine, and a cast reunion for the original Evil Dead to name a few. Read on.

Dyer Straits Productions (DSP) presents year four of St. Louis’ Premier Pop Culture, Horror & Sci-Fi Convention all under one roof August 2-4, 2013 Contamination: Defcon 4 takes place at the Holiday Inn South County Center is Bigger and Better with Film Icons, TV stars, Super Heroes, Ghost Hunters, Drive-In, Tiki Party, Cos-play, and Filmmakers.


You wanted the Best & We gave you the Best! The Hottest Guitarist in the World Ace Frehley legendary guitarist from KISS will be our featured guest this year taking us all on a Rocket Ride! In addition to Ace our other featured guest is considered by many to be one of the greatest actors in the genre Steve Railsback (Helter Skelter, Lifeforce, Ed Gein). Veteran actor Andrew Prine (“V” the series, Chisum) and a cast reunion of the original “The Evil Dead ” film series with the Ladies of the Evil Dead- Betsy Baker, Ellen Sandweiss & Theresa Tilly and from The Evil Dead 2” Danny Hicks & Kassie Wesley Depaiva as “Jake & Bobby Joe” & from “Army of Darkness” Timothy Patrick Quill “The Blacksmith” all will be headlining this year along with an impressive lineup of icons at this highly anticipated follow-up event.

This years Contamination: Defcon 4 goes Grindhouse and celebrates the genre with Larry Bishop (“Hellride”, “The Devil’s 8” & “The Savage Seven”) and Laura Cayouette of the Academy Award Winning Quentin Tarantino’s movie “Django Unchained” this will be Laura’s first ever convention appearance. Horror fans will get their fix with David Naughton (“An American Werewolf in London”) Pricilla Barnes (“The Devil’s Rejects”), Tom Towles (“The Devil’s Rejects, Henry: Portrait of a Serial Killer), This year will see a “Friday the 13th” fans greatest Nightmare when we are joined by Kane Hodder “Jason Voorhees” from pt’s 7-10, C.J Graham “Jason Voorhees” from part 6. “The Walking Dead “enthusiasts will be able to meet Nick Gomez (“Tomas”) also Travis Love (“Bowman”) & Theodus Crane (“Big Tiny”) plus many more celebrities from all walks (full list on their website).

Fans of all genres will get a total “Celebrity” experience with a weekend full of options: a chance to meet the celebrities, get autographs and pictures and a lucky few V.I.P’s will even get to know their favorite celebrity one on one at an intimate private gathering. Contamination’s 24 Hour Grindhouse Cinema returns along with upcoming film makers get to show off their endeavors.

There will be crazy Seminars, dealer room with vendors to shop all weekend for toys, t-shirts, movie posters and much more. A wild Pagan KISS Tiki Party on Friday evening with St. Louis own Kiss Tribute band "Rocket Ride" getting the party rocking! Dance party Saturday night with DJ Tre dropping the beats. If that’s not enough we will be having the “Contaminated Toxic Cinema Drive-In” showing “Dark Night of the Scarecrow” hosted by writer J.D. Feigelson. The competition is on so get your best costume ready for our Cos-play Contest for a chance to win big and how about the largest ever held Ace Frehley look-a-like contest.

The successful events that began this new tradition in St. Louis - Contamination 2010, Contamination 2011: The Sequel and Contamination 3D 2012 – have featured film legends from popular horror series such as “Halloween,” “Friday the 13th,“”Texas Chainsaw Massacre” and “Candyman,” cult favorites “The Boondock Saints,” pop culture icon Larry Thomas “The Soup Nazi” from “Seinfeld,” Peter (Chewbacca) Mayhew (Star Wars), Grammy winning G Tom Mac, sports legend Ken Norton and showcased one of the most recognized cars in the world - The Batmobile & the “Munster Koach”.
